What Is The School Board Oath?

New school board directors start by swearing to uphold the Constitution of the United States.

The newly elected directors of Great Valley School District will each take an oath of office at the school board's Monday night.

What, exactly, does the oath entail? Fealty to the US Constitution, for starters. Here's the script:

"I, [name], having been elected to the office of school director for the school district of Great Valley, county of Chester and state of Pennsylvania, do solemly swear that I will support, obey and uphold the Constitution of the United States and the Constitution of this Commonwealth, and that I will discharge the duties of my office with fidelity."
